Job Overview:
The Program Officer, Instructional Design position at the IRC is a critical role that supports the organization's efforts as a subcontractor for the Office of Refugee Resettlement National Call Center and Sexual Abuse Hotline. This position is responsible for designing and delivering learning resources tailored for call center staff, collaborating closely with subject matter experts to ensure that training aligns with contractor requirements and an established training plan. The role involves conducting learning needs assessments, establishing learning objectives, and developing content that meets the training needs of call center staff. The Program Officer will also be tasked with creating multimedia learning tools, facilitating training programs, and evaluating the effectiveness of training methodologies to enhance understanding among staff. This position is essential for ensuring that the call center staff are well-equipped to provide support and assistance to those in need, thereby contributing to the overall mission of the IRC.

Duties and Responsibilities:
The duties and responsibilities of the Program Officer, Instructional Design include: assisting the subcontract team in executing a vision for call center staff training and development; collaborating with subject matter experts to conduct learning needs assessments and establish learning objectives; designing and developing training content that meets the needs of call center staff; ensuring that training needs are met through iterative products that respond to learner feedback; developing multimedia learning tools; facilitating virtual and potentially in-person training programs; identifying and implementing educational technologies to enhance training approaches; contributing relevant training data to Monthly Contract Management Reports; maintaining training records for all staff; evaluating training efficacy and adjusting methodologies and materials as needed; and supporting the program's established training plan. This role requires a proactive approach to training development and a commitment to continuous improvement in training delivery.

Required Qualifications:
The required qualifications for the Program Officer, Instructional Design position include a Bachelor’s Degree in instructional design, education, or a related field, or equivalent work experience and/or certification. A graduate degree is highly desired. Candidates should have a minimum of four years of experience in developing and implementing training, technical assistance, capacity-building, or education programs. Experience in creating innovative virtual multimedia trainings, such as webinars and online courses, is essential. Additionally, candidates should demonstrate a proven ability to develop training curricula and support materials, possess a deep understanding of instructional design principles including adult learning theory, and have experience with program monitoring and evaluation. Proficiency in eLearning content creation software, audio/video editing tools, and the MS Office suite is also required, along with excellent writing, editing, and presentation skills.

Additional Notes:
The Program Officer, Instructional Design position may require remote work, either full-time or part-time, and part-time remote employees may need to share workspace. The compensation for this role ranges from $70,000 to $85,000, with the exact offer being determined based on various factors such as labor market conditions, job type, internal equity, and the candidate's experience and skills. The IRC offers a comprehensive benefits package, including paid time off, medical and dental insurance, a retirement savings plan, and an Employee Assistance Program.
